Presence Panel
The presence panel is a collapsible panel on the right side of the CrystalQore interface. It displays your team members, their current status (both web and phone), and quick actions for calling, messaging, or starting a video call.
Location and Layout
- Position — Right edge of the main content area
- Collapsible — Click the panel edge or toggle button to show/hide
- Scrollable — When the team list is long, scroll to see all members
What You See for Each Person
| Element | Description |
|---|---|
| Name | Display name of the team member |
| Web status | App presence: Available, Busy, Away, DND, Offline |
| Phone status | BLF desk phone state: Idle, Ringing, In use |
Phone status (BLF) appears only when FusionPBX is integrated and BLF is configured for your extension.
Quick Actions
For each person in the panel, you'll see action buttons (or icons):
| Action | Icon | Result |
|---|---|---|
| Call | Phone | Initiate a call (Click2Dial or WebRTC) |
| Message | Chat bubble | Open a chat with that person |
| Video call | Camera | Start a video call |
Click the appropriate icon to act immediately—no need to open contacts or search.
Filters
Filter the presence list by status:
- All — Show everyone
- Available — Only people who are Available
- Busy — Only people in a call or meeting
- Away — Only people marked Away
- Online — Everyone who is signed in (excluding Offline)
- On call — People currently in a call (phone or WebRTC)
Filters help you quickly find someone available to talk or identify who's busy.
Counts
The panel often displays summary counts:
- Online — Number of team members currently signed in
- On call — Number of people in an active call
Use these for a quick glance at team availability.
